Jessica Kellgren-Fozard is a British YouTuber who has gained a significant following through her channel, where she shares her experiences as a disabled woman and member of the LGBTQ+ community. Jessica lives with a range of chronic health conditions, including hereditary neuropathy with liability to pressure palsies (HNPP), which affects her mobility and daily life.

In addition to her disability, Jessica is also gay and has been open about her experiences navigating the dating world as a member of the LGBTQ+ community. Through her YouTube channel, Jessica has documented her journey of self-acceptance and empowerment, inspiring others to embrace their authentic selves.

Challenges and Triumphs: Navigating the Dating World

Dating as a gay disabled woman comes with its own set of challenges, from facing ableism and discrimination to navigating the complexities of LGBTQ+ dating culture. Jessica has been candid about the difficulties she has encountered, but she has also celebrated the triumphs and meaningful connections she has made along the way.

One of the key challenges Jessica has faced is the stigma and misconceptions surrounding disability and sexuality. Many individuals hold preconceived notions about what it means to be disabled, assuming that disabled individuals are not interested in or capable of engaging in romantic or sexual relationships. Jessica has been vocal in challenging these stereotypes, emphasizing that disabled individuals are just as deserving of love and intimacy as anyone else.

In addition to ableism, Jessica has also navigated the complexities of LGBTQ+ dating culture, including the unique dynamics and expectations that come with dating within the queer community. From grappling with the pressure to fit into societal beauty standards to confronting biphobia and transphobia, Jessica has shared her experiences with candor and authenticity, shedding light on the nuances of dating as a gay disabled woman.
